1 October 1991 Frequency up-conversion in Pr3+ doped fibers
Anderson S. L. Gomes, Cid B. de Araujo, E. S. Moraes, M. M. Opalinska, Artur S. Gouveia-Neto
Author Affiliations +
Abstract
We describe experimental results of frequency up-conversion spectroscopy in Pr3+ doped monomode silica based fibers. Visible to ultraviolet and near-infrared to visible frequency conversion is demonstrated and analyzed using nanosecond and picosecond excitation sources.
